Axelrod criticizes Newsom’s ‘self-puffery’ at Davos
- California accounts for about one quarter of the nation's homeless population, with over $37 billion spent on homelessness failing to reduce the number of homeless by 20,000 since 2019.
- Since 2020, California has experienced net domestic population losses every year, with over 430,000 residents leaving the state, largely due to high taxes and housing costs, according to U.S. Census data.
- Stephen A. Smith criticized Newsom's comments in Davos, arguing it's inappropriate for a U.S. governor to disrespect domestic leadership abroad.
